Hot water is gulping and spluttering then stops... Any ideas?

    I have a copper cylinder with its own header tank and just an immersion heater.  When running a bath it splutters and gulps and then stops half full.
    I've tried a new float and valve, tried lowering the flow on the hot, and forced cold up the mixer tap to get rid of air locks... Nothing seems to work.  Anyone got any ideas??

    The incoming mains cold water to the tank needs checking out for low pressure or blockage

    As said check the incoming mains, put a bigger CWS tank in and/or pipe the cold to the bath in mains.Its not air.

    Might be a good idea to watch the CWT for levels when bath is running, just to see what's happening.

    Yep, low pressure. I've had a couple which turned out to be a leak on the incoming supply which had gone unnoticed, but didn't have the legs to get upstairs and into the loft.

    As it always been like this or is it a recent developed fault? What's the static head like? (The distance in hieght that the feed tank stands above the cylinder)?

    Is this a combination cylinder with the header tank attached directly to the top of the cylinder, like for example, Screwfix item No 64297?

    If so, is the tank running dry, i.e., water going out faster than the mains comes in? Was there a separate loft storage tank previously?
